diff --git a/Mage.Sets/src/mage/cards/h/HalanaKessigRanger.java b/Mage.Sets/src/mage/cards/h/HalanaKessigRanger.java index cc30148ae3d..5d8003a8b95 100644 --- a/Mage.Sets/src/mage/cards/h/HalanaKessigRanger.java +++ b/Mage.Sets/src/mage/cards/h/HalanaKessigRanger.java @@ -1,7 +1,5 @@ package mage.cards.h; -import java.util.UUID; - import mage.MageInt; import mage.MageObjectReference; import mage.abilities.Ability; @@ -11,15 +9,17 @@ import mage.abilities.costs.mana.GenericManaCost; import mage.abilities.effects.OneShotEffect; import mage.abilities.effects.common.DoIfCostPaid; import mage.abilities.keyword.PartnerAbility; -import mage.constants.*; import mage.abilities.keyword.ReachAbility; import mage.cards.CardImpl; import mage.cards.CardSetInfo; +import mage.constants.*; import mage.filter.StaticFilters; import mage.game.Game; import mage.game.permanent.Permanent; import mage.target.common.TargetCreaturePermanent; +import java.util.UUID; + /** * @author TheElk801 */ @@ -40,7 +40,7 @@ public final class HalanaKessigRanger extends CardImpl { // Whenever another creature enters the battlefield under your control, you may pay {2}. When you do, that creature deals damage equal to its power to target creature. this.addAbility(new EntersBattlefieldControlledTriggeredAbility( Zone.BATTLEFIELD, new DoIfCostPaid(new HalanaKessigRangerTriggerEffect(), new GenericManaCost(2)), - StaticFilters.FILTER_CONTROLLED_ANOTHER_CREATURE, false, SetTargetPointer.PERMANENT_TARGET, + StaticFilters.FILTER_CONTROLLED_ANOTHER_CREATURE, false, SetTargetPointer.PERMANENT, "Whenever another creature enters the battlefield under your control, you may pay {2}. " + "When you do, that creature deals damage equal to its power to target creature." )); diff --git a/Mage/src/main/java/mage/abilities/common/EntersBattlefieldAllTriggeredAbility.java b/Mage/src/main/java/mage/abilities/common/EntersBattlefieldAllTriggeredAbility.java index f641abc8918..be8928adcff 100644 --- a/Mage/src/main/java/mage/abilities/common/EntersBattlefieldAllTriggeredAbility.java +++ b/Mage/src/main/java/mage/abilities/common/EntersBattlefieldAllTriggeredAbility.java @@ -1,4 +1,3 @@ - package mage.abilities.common; import mage.abilities.TriggeredAbilityImpl; @@ -92,12 +91,12 @@ public class EntersBattlefieldAllTriggeredAbility extends TriggeredAbilityImpl { if (setTargetPointer != SetTargetPointer.NONE) { for (Effect effect : this.getEffects()) { switch (setTargetPointer) { - case PERMANENT: - effect.setTargetPointer(new FixedTarget(permanent, game)); - break; case PLAYER: effect.setTargetPointer(new FixedTarget(permanent.getControllerId())); break; + case PERMANENT: + effect.setTargetPointer(new FixedTarget(permanent, game)); + break; } } } diff --git a/Mage/src/main/java/mage/constants/SetTargetPointer.java b/Mage/src/main/java/mage/constants/SetTargetPointer.java index 265e89b2aa3..05d9a9bea96 100644 --- a/Mage/src/main/java/mage/constants/SetTargetPointer.java +++ b/Mage/src/main/java/mage/constants/SetTargetPointer.java @@ -1,8 +1,6 @@ - package mage.constants; /** - * * @author LevelX2 */ public enum SetTargetPointer {